The Henry spec on the 8K is 5000W PEP or 2500W DC (RTTY, etc.).
With the SS750 in series after the transceiver to drive the 8K,  only
32 watts drive from your transceiver will cause the SS750 to drive the
8K with about 200 watts,  whose output,  CW, would then approach
the 5 KW!!  However,  I NEVER operated with over 1500 showing
on the Bird 43.  But how nice to have an amp system,  and entire rig set
up which is just coasting along quietly at full Amateur legal output power!

For the 8K to output the full spec power would require a 50 amp, 240 volt
line source,  and a separate 120 volt circuit for the two RS-70M
supplies for the drive amp.
